Java创建一个类的对象对象,在方法里new和在类里new区别
Java创建一个类的对象,在方法里new和在类里new有什么区别?publicclassFace{//实体类}publicclassApp{Facet=null;publ...
Java 创建一个类的对象,在方法里new和在类里new有什么区别?
public class Face{
//实体类
}
public class App{
Face t = null;
public void newFace(){
t = new Face();
}
}
public class App{
Face t = new Face();
}
第二个不是规范写法,某些操作会报错..... 展开
public class Face{
//实体类
}
public class App{
Face t = null;
public void newFace(){
t = new Face();
}
}
public class App{
Face t = new Face();
}
第二个不是规范写法,某些操作会报错..... 展开
展开全部
作用范围不一样。
第一个是仅在APP.newFace()函数调用的时候new这个对象。
第二个是把FACE对象作为APP的一个属性对象。
第一个是仅在APP.newFace()函数调用的时候new这个对象。
第二个是把FACE对象作为APP的一个属性对象。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
2楼对 补充一下 类里和方法里的作用域也有区别
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
作用范围不一样啊
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询